What Are Triglycerides?
Blood contains triglycerides, a form of lipid (fat). Triglycerides are created when the body converts excess calories into fat and stores it in fat cells until needed as a source of energy. Blood tests that measure triglyceride levels are routinely performed as part of a lipid panel to determine the cardiovascular disease risk of an individual.
Health Risks Associated with Elevated Triglycerides
Elevated triglycerides (hypertriglyceridaemia) put people at risk for developing plaque in their arteries, which can lead to coronary artery disease (CAD) and stroke. Triglyceride levels above 500 mg/dL can also put patients at risk of developing acute pancreatitis. Signs and Indicators of Elevated Triglycerides
Often an elevated triglyceride level goes unnoticed because of a lack of symptoms (in severe instances:
Abdominal discomfort caused by pancreatitis
Fatigue and shortness of breath due to heart stress
Fatty lumps beneath the skin (xanthomas)
Routine testing is therefore essential to detect deviations from the TG normal range.

Treatment Options for High Triglycerides
Management typically combines lifestyle changes and medication when necessary.
Lifestyle interventions
A low-saturated-fat and low-sugar diet
Regular physical activity (150 minutes per week recommended by WHO)
Weight reduction
Reduced alcohol intake
Medical treatment
Statins for cholesterol and triglyceride control
Fibrates for severe hypertriglyceridaemia
Omega-3 fatty acid supplements
These measures will help reduce the triglyceride level to normal.

Clinical Reference Table for Triglyceride Level
| Category | Triglyceride Level (mg/dL) |
|---|---|
| Normal | Below 150 |
| Borderline high | 150–199 |
| High | 200–499 |
| Very high | 500 and above |

FAQs About Triglycerides
What causes high triglycerides?
A diet high in sugar and fats, alcohol, obesity, and uncontrolled diabetes are common causes.
What is the best time to test triglycerides?
Fasting lipid tests conducted after 9–12 hours of fasting provide the most accurate results.
What are normal triglyceride levels based on age?
Levels below 150 mg/dL are considered normal across adult age groups, though risk increases with age.
Do triglycerides mean fatty liver?
Elevated triglycerides may be associated with fatty liver disease but are not the sole indicator.
Are triglycerides and cholesterol the same?
No. Both are lipids, but triglycerides store energy, while cholesterol supports cell structure and hormone production.
Is coffee bad for triglyceride numbers?
Moderate black coffee intake generally does not raise triglyceride levels significantly.
How can triglycerides be lowered quickly?
Reducing sugar intake, increasing physical activity, and following medical advice can lower levels efficiently.
